How they compare

Gabon currently reports 465 1000 USD against 170 1000 USD in Italy, a difference of 295 1000 USD.

That makes Gabon's figure about 2.7 times Italy's.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 12 shared years of data; in 2003 it was Italy ahead.

Gabon ranks 17th and Italy ranks 19th of 35 countries.

Italy has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
